354795 Assertion :
A tuning fork is made of an alloy of steel, nickel and chromium.
Reason :
The alloy of steel, nickel and chromium is called elinvar.

1 Both Assertion and Reason are correct and Reason is the correct explanation of the Assertion.
2 Both Assertion and Reason are correct but Reason is not the correct explanation of the Assertion.
3 Assertion is correct but Reason is incorrect.
4 Assertion is incorrect but reason is correct.

354797 A source emitting sound of frequency \(100\;Hz\) is placed in front of a wall at a distance of \(2\;m\) from it. A detector is also placed in front of the wall at the same distance from it. The minimum distance between the source and the detector for which detector detects a maximum of sound is
\(\left( {{v_{sound{\rm{ }}}} = 360\;m/s} \right)\)

1 \(0.42\,m\)
2 \(0.10\,m\)
3 \(0.96\,m\)
4 \(0.54\,m\)

354798 Assertion :
Soldiers are asked to break steps while crossing the bridge.
Reason :
The frequency of marching may be equal to the natural frequency of bridge and may lead to resonance which can break the bridge.

1 Both Assertion and Reason are correct and Reason is the correct explanation of the Assertion.
2 Both Assertion and Reason are correct but Reason is not the correct explanation of the Assertion.
3 Assertion is correct but Reason is incorrect.
4 Assertion is incorrect but reason is correct.
